The institutes which are autonomous that is not affiliated to any universities provides PGDM course. MBA is more theortical based and exam oriented. PGDM focus on building soft skills and is industry oriented. It prepares you for job market. Both the fields have their own importance.

MBA course is provided by the colleges/institute which are related with universities. Nowadays, companies refer PGDM candidates over MBA. PGDM contains updates syllabus. The syllabus of PGDM is updated according to the industries/companies requirements. It means PGDM provides what the comapnies needs in the future.All the best!!
